Publisher's Synopsis

Hip and knee arthroplasty, or hip/knee replacement, are surgical procedures in which the hip joint or knee is replaced by a prosthetic implant. Once considered highly complex operations, they are now common orthopaedic procedures.

Tips and Tricks in Hip and Knee Arthroplasty is a concise guide to hip and knee replacement for orthopaedic surgeons and trainees. Divided into two sections, the first is dedicated to the hip, the second to the knee.

Both sections begin with applied anatomy and the history and biomechanics of the joint. The following chapters describe various surgical and implant options, recent advances and present controversies, as well as potential complications.

Written by internationally recognised experts, this book includes an interactive DVD ROM and more than 200 clinical photographs, illustrations and tables.
